Head of Sales – Medical Devices
Salary: Executive package


Our client is a well respected and successful medical device manufacturer and is part of a larger and diverse plc.

Our client provides advanced medical equipment and technology, and is proud of its position at the forefront of operating room and critical care area design.

The business employs around 100 skilled staff and has its own UK manufacturing facility supplying operating room and critical care equipment, both in the UK and overseas.

The Role

The Head of Sales – Medical Devices is a key and exciting opportunity. With responsibility for the UK, with some international sales, the role will be responsible for developing and implementing the Company’s sales strategy, identifying and prioritising new business opportunities and channels and developing existing customers.

This role will play a fundamental part in developing future sales growth and providing vision, direction and leadership for the sales team and channel partners.
